  3. 3. Archaeogenomics illuminates 4000 years of Northern European Short Tailed Sheep in the Baltic Sea region

    Master-uppsats, Uppsala universitet/Institutionen för biologisk grundutbildning

    Författare :Martin Larsson; [2022]
    Nyckelord :Sheep; Archaeogenomics; ancient DNA; Northern european short tailed sheep;

    Sammanfattning : Sheep were domesticated ~10 000 years ago from Asiatic Mouflon. They then spread to Europe via the migration of farming human populations and had reached Scandinavia by ~6000 years ago. Another migration of humans stemming from the Pontic-Caspian steppe reached Scandinavia around ~5000 years ago, possibly with new types of sheep. LÄS MER

  4. 4. Settlement and Interactions in Pacific Prehistory : An Overview of Modern Genetic Research

    Master-uppsats, Uppsala universitet/Arkeologi

    Författare :Mira Anna Beatrice Lumbye; [2021]
    Nyckelord :Pacific; Polynesia; South America; prehistory; migration; genetics; aDNA;

    Sammanfattning : The Pacific is the part of the world that was last settled by humans. The colonization occurred in different stages which can be discerned through various methods, one of them DNA analysis of humans as well as other species of animals and plants associated with human settlement.
